Add New Place

Print All Places

Show Map





Latest Beer In Chiang Rai



Belching Beaver Tropical Terps
OK at Chiang Rai264 days ago
Hawkers West Coast IPA
OK at Chiang Rai371 days ago
Deschutes Farmstand Fresh Mang..
OK at Chiang Rai381 days ago